1 line
4.7 KiB
JavaScript
1 line
4.7 KiB
JavaScript
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["seller-order-autograph"],{"124c":function(t,n,a){"use strict";a.r(n);var e=a("1d01"),o=a.n(e);for(var i in e)["default"].indexOf(i)<0&&function(t){a.d(n,t,(function(){return e[t]}))}(i);n["default"]=o.a},"1d01":function(t,n,a){"use strict";a("6a54"),Object.defineProperty(n,"__esModule",{value:!0}),n.default=void 0,a("aa9c");var e,o=a("8f59"),i=null,c=[],r=0,d=0;uni.getSystemInfo({success:function(t){r=t.windowWidth,d=t.windowHeight}});var s={data:function(){return{signImage:"",isEnd:!1,order_id:"",autograph:""}},computed:(0,o.mapState)(["Config","StateCode","notice","plantformInfo","shopInfo","userInfo","hasLogin"]),methods:{overSign:function(){var t=this;this.isEnd?uni.canvasToTempFilePath({canvasId:"firstCanvas",fileType:"png",success:function(n){t.$.showLoading();var a=n.tempFilePath;t.$.uploadFile({url:t.Config.URL.upload,method:"POST",filePath:a[0],name:"upfile",success:function(n){t.$.hideLoading();var a=t.$.parseJSON(n.data),e=a.data.url;t.setData({autograph:e}),t.setautograph()},fail:function(n){t.$.hideLoading()},complete:function(n){t.$.hideLoading()}}),e.signImage=n.tempFilePath}}):uni.showToast({title:t.__("请先完成签名"),icon:"none",duration:1500,mask:!0})},setautograph:function(){var t=this,n={order_id:t.order_id,autograph:t.autograph};t.$.request({url:this.Config.URL.seller.autograph,data:n,success:function(n,a,e,o){200==a&&t.$.confirm(t.__("收款成功"),(function(n){t.getOrderlist()}))}})},start:function(t){var n={x:t.changedTouches[0].x,y:t.changedTouches[0].y};c.push(n)},move:function(t){var n={x:t.touches[0].x,y:t.touches[0].y};c.push(n),c.length>=2&&this.draw(c)},end:function(t){this.isEnd=!0;for(var n=0;n<c.length;n++)c.pop()},cancel:function(t){},tap:function(t){},error:function(t){},draw:function(t){var n=t[0],a=t[1];t.shift(),i.moveTo(n.x,n.y),i.lineTo(a.x,a.y),i.stroke(),i.draw(!0)},clearClick:function(){this.isEnd=!1,i.clearRect(0,0,r,d),i.draw(!0)}},onLoad:function(t){e=this,i=wx.createCanvasContext("firstCanvas"),i.setStrokeStyle("#000"),i.setLineWidth(5),i.setLineCap("round"),i.setLineJoin("round"),this.setData({order_id:t.order_id})}};n.default=s},6882:function(t,n,a){"use strict";var e=a("9572"),o=a.n(e);o.a},9572:function(t,n,a){var e=a("c8e1");e.__esModule&&(e=e.default),"string"===typeof e&&(e=[[t.i,e,""]]),e.locals&&(t.exports=e.locals);var o=a("967d").default;o("8e9273dc",e,!0,{sourceMap:!1,shadowMode:!1})},9665:function(t,n,a){"use strict";a.r(n);var e=a("f9da"),o=a("124c");for(var i in o)["default"].indexOf(i)<0&&function(t){a.d(n,t,(function(){return o[t]}))}(i);a("6882");var c=a("828b"),r=Object(c["a"])(o["default"],e["b"],e["c"],!1,null,"b74fa920",null,!1,e["a"],void 0);n["default"]=r.exports},c8e1:function(t,n,a){var e=a("c86c");n=e(!1),n.push([t.i,".ts[data-v-b74fa920]{color:#ff485d;font-size:%?30?%;height:%?100?%;line-height:%?100?%;padding-left:%?20?%}uni-canvas[data-v-b74fa920]{background-color:#ddd;width:%?700?%;margin:0 %?25?%;height:calc(100vh - %?140?%)}.contents[data-v-b74fa920]{padding-top:%?20?%;padding-bottom:%?100?%;box-sizing:border-box}#signatureImg[data-v-b74fa920]{background-color:#eee}.caozuo[data-v-b74fa920]{display:flex;height:%?100?%;width:%?750?%;position:fixed;left:0;bottom:0}.caozuo uni-view[data-v-b74fa920]{width:%?375?%;text-align:center;height:%?100?%;line-height:%?100?%;color:#fff}.caozuo uni-view[data-v-b74fa920]:active{background-color:#ccc;color:#333}.chongqian[data-v-b74fa920]{background-color:#ff8f58}.over[data-v-b74fa920]{background-color:#0599d7}",""]),t.exports=n},f9da:function(t,n,a){"use strict";a.d(n,"b",(function(){return e})),a.d(n,"c",(function(){return o})),a.d(n,"a",(function(){}));var e=function(){var t=this,n=t.$createElement,a=t._self._c||n;return a("v-uni-view",{staticClass:"contents"},[a("v-uni-canvas",{staticClass:"firstCanvas",attrs:{"canvas-id":"firstCanvas","disable-scroll":"true"},on:{touchmove:function(n){arguments[0]=n=t.$handleEvent(n),t.move.apply(void 0,arguments)},touchstart:function(n){arguments[0]=n=t.$handleEvent(n),t.start(n)},touchend:function(n){arguments[0]=n=t.$handleEvent(n),t.end.apply(void 0,arguments)},touchcancel:function(n){arguments[0]=n=t.$handleEvent(n),t.cancel.apply(void 0,arguments)},error:function(n){arguments[0]=n=t.$handleEvent(n),t.error.apply(void 0,arguments)},longpress:function(n){arguments[0]=n=t.$handleEvent(n),t.tap.apply(void 0,arguments)}}}),a("v-uni-view",{staticClass:"caozuo"},[a("v-uni-view",{staticClass:"chongqian",on:{click:function(n){arguments[0]=n=t.$handleEvent(n),t.clearClick.apply(void 0,arguments)}}},[t._v(t._s(t.__("重签")))]),a("v-uni-view",{staticClass:"over",on:{click:function(n){arguments[0]=n=t.$handleEvent(n),t.overSign.apply(void 0,arguments)}}},[t._v(t._s(t.__("完成签名")))])],1)],1)},o=[]}}]); |